When you return <strong>to</strong> the Calibration dialog box, the selected templatesare displayed in the Use Test Params from box.Note: If more than one template is displayed in the box, then when you performthe calibration, you will get multiple test results.8. Click the Uncalibrated Test Exposure option.9. Optional: You may define additional optional parameters by clickingOptions. Refer <strong>to</strong> Optional Excurve Calibration Parameters on page 41,for a complete explanation.10. Click the Test but<strong>to</strong>n. A test exposure is generated for each designatedtemplate.11. Use a densi<strong>to</strong>meter <strong>to</strong> measure the dot percentage values of eachexposed test area, and record the results.Note: To get accurate results, be sure <strong>to</strong> zero the densi<strong>to</strong>meter <strong>to</strong> a ghostdot area on film or plate before measuring the dot area.Important: Remember that if the Intensity calibration was not performed prior<strong>to</strong> running this test, the test results will not be meaningful.
